Rachel Whitaker was born in 1823 in Guernsey County, Ohio, USA, the child of Peter S Or L Whitaker And Catherine Bay. Rachel Whitaker married David Moore Jr, and had children including William Benton Moore. Rachel Whitaker passed away in 1880 in Maple City, Leelanau, Michigan, United States.
